How to Choose the Right Portable Aircon

When selecting a portable air conditioner, consider factors such as cooling capacity, energy efficiency, noise level, and additional features like programmable timers or remote controls. Ensure the unit is suitable for the size of your room for optimal performance.

1. Cooling Capacity

When shopping for a portable air conditioner, pay close attention to its cooling capacity, measured in BTUs (British Thermal Units). The higher the BTU rating, the larger the area the unit can effectively cool. For example:

  • 8,000 BTUs are suitable for rooms up to 200 sq. ft.
  • 10,000 BTUs can efficiently cool spaces up to 300 sq. ft.
  • 12,000 BTUs are ideal for rooms up to 400 sq. ft.

Consider the size of the room where you plan to use the aircon to find a unit that meets your cooling needs.

2. Noise Levels

Portable air conditioners can vary significantly in noise levels, which is an important factor to consider, especially if you plan to use it in a bedroom or study. Look for units with a noise rating below 60 decibels for a quieter operation.

3. Energy Efficiency

Check the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ER) of the portable aircon. A higher EER indicates better energy efficiency, which can help you save on your electricity bills. Look for models with the Energy Star label, as these meet strict energy efficiency guidelines.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How do I install a portable air conditioner?
Most portable air conditioners come with a window venting kit that is easy to install. Simply attach the exhaust hose to the unit and the window kit, ensuring that the hot air is vented outside.

2. How often should I clean the filter?
It is recommended to clean the filter every two weeks to ensure optimal performance. Some units also have washable filters that can be reused.

3. Can I use a portable air conditioner in a room without a window?
Portable air conditioners require a way to vent hot air outside, typically through a window. If your room doesn’t have a window, consider using a venting option like a wall kit or a sliding glass door kit.

4. How much electricity does a portable aircon consume?
The electricity consumption of a portable aircon varies by model and usage. Check the unit’s BTU rating and EER to estimate running costs; generally, a higher EER means lower energy consumption.

5. Are portable air conditioners noisy?
Noise levels can vary between models. Look for portable air conditioners with a noise level below 60 decibels if you prefer a quieter operation, especially for bedrooms or workspaces.
